| Well. I get it. But this tiny patch brings in big dependecy. I in a 
| doubt that majority of people will be happy to build and install that 
| stuff just for the sake of EPS import. 

So, maybe it can be made optional or at least visible,
perhaps by adding a pkg-message. The problem right now is
that apart from the error messages I mentioned -- and that
some users are requesting to be removed, see:
http://sourceforge.net/mailarchive/forum.php?thread_id=6764851&forum_id=37513
http://sourceforge.net/mailarchive/forum.php?thread_id=6770453&forum_id=36054
it is difficult for a user to know that s/he can install
external software to gain functionality. pstoedit is not
even mentioned in http://www.inkscape.org/tools.php (though
this is not our business, I'm about to report it to the
inkscape people).

In the future this might not be necessary since a
plug-in/extension manager is planned to be added to the
inkscape GUI, and messages of this kind might well go in
there.

| I also can see other extensions
| like DIA not plugged-in by default. From the other hand if they 
| (pstoedit, dia) installed inkscape should pickup them at run-time.

Yes, they are not actually dependencies, since inkscape
would run nonetheless without them. But they are key
extensions IMO. Perhaps anyone using inkscape just knows
what s/he needs to install. Or perhaps we can just add a
pkg-message to raise atention about a number of selected
ports that would make a good addition to inkscape.
